PETALUMA, Calif. -- Cyan today announced that ViaWest, one of the largest privately held data center service providers in North America, has deployed Cyan's integrated data center interconnect (DCI) solution to provide virtual adjacency of ViaWest's new state of the art Synergy Park data center with its Stemmons Freeway (Dallas) location. Cyan's DCI solution integrates the high-availability, low-latency Z-Series packet-optical transport platforms (P-OTPs) with the industry-leading Cyan 360 software support systems, and Cyan PRO services to enable new data center expansion sites to perform as if they were co-located with other key data centers. This powerful solution allows ViaWest to maintain its industry leading service level agreement (SLA), while giving its customers new opportunities to expand their environments.

"We are committed to delivering our customers a unique combination of colocation, cloud, complex hosting and managed services backed by industry-leading SLAs," said Paul Gerrard, Executive Vice President of Sales and Marketing for ViaWest. "Cyan's integrated data center interconnect solution allows us to offer and support our services seamlessly and cost-effectively across our data centers in the Dallas market."
